Product details

Overview

93LC76BT-I/SN from Microchip Technology Inc. is an 8Kbit, 512 × 16-bit organization serial EEPROM with Microwire-compatible 3-wire interface, operating over 2.5–5.5V supply and rated for industrial temperature (−40°C to +85°C). It features self-timed erase/write cycles, device status signaling (Ready/Busy), and sequential read capability - deployed in embedded system configuration storage, sensor calibration data retention, and power-management parameter backup.

For engineers reviewing the 93LC76BT-I/SN datasheet, 93LC76BT-I/SN pinout, 93LC76BT-I/SN application, or 93LC76BT-I/SN equivalent, key selection considerations include its fixed 16-bit word size (no ORG pin), absence of PE/ORG pins, SOIC-8 package compatibility, and support for WRAL/ERAL bulk operations under ≥4.5V VCC.

Technical Context

This device implements a synchronous serial Microwire interface with CS, CLK, DI, and DO signals. All instructions - READ, WRITE, ERASE, ERAL, WRAL, EWEN, EWDS - are clocked on rising CLK edges, with opcode/address/data latched synchronously. The DO pin serves dual function: data output during READ and Ready/Busy status indicator during programming cycles.

It uses CMOS EEPROM technology with automatic ERAL before WRAL, power-on/off data protection circuitry, and internal voltage detection (VPOR = 1.5V typical). No external logic is required for word-size selection, as the 'B' suffix denotes fixed 16-bit organization - eliminating ORG pin dependency and simplifying PCB layout versus 'C' variants.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Memory Size8 Kbit (512 × 16-bit) - supports compact firmware parameter tables without byte-level addressing overhead
VCC Range2.5 V to 5.5 V - interoperable with 3.3 V and 5 V microcontrollers without level shifting
Clock FrequencyUp to 3 MHz at VCC ≥ 4.5 V - enables fast configuration loading in time-critical boot sequences
Write Cycle Time5 ms max (TWC) - deterministic timing for host software timeout handling during nonvolatile updates
Data Retention>200 years - ensures long-term reliability in unattended industrial deployments
Endurance1,000,000 erase/write cycles - sufficient for daily recalibration or logging in fielded equipment
Interface3-wire Microwire (CS/CLK/DI/DO) - minimal GPIO usage; no SPI mode bits or chip-select arbitration logic needed

Pinout & Package

8-lead SOIC (SN) package with standard 150-mil body width and 1.27 mm pitch. Pin 1 marked by laser dot; pin 1 is CS. Exposed pad not present (unlike DFN/TDFN variants).

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
1 - CSChip SelectActive-high enable; must be held low ≥250 ns between commands; deselects device into standby
2 - CLKSerial ClockRising-edge synchronized I/O; clock can pause mid-transfer without state loss
3 - DIData InputAccepts Start bit, opcodes, addresses, and write data; high-impedance when not selected
4 - DOData Output / StatusOutputs read data or Ready/Busy (low = busy); enters High-Z on CS falling edge
5 - VSSGroundReference for all digital and analog functions; must be low-impedance connection
6 - NCNo ConnectNot bonded; left floating or tied to VSS per board design rules - no functional impact
7 - NCNo ConnectNot bonded; same handling as Pin 6 - avoids misinterpretation as ORG/PE
8 - VCCPower SupplySupplies core logic and memory array; internal POR triggers at ~1.5 V

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Fixed 16-bit organizationEliminates external ORG pin routing and logic; simplifies layout and reduces BOM count
Self-timed erase/write cyclesRemoves need for host-controlled timing delays; enables deterministic firmware state management
Ready/Busy status via DO pinAllows polling-based programming flow without dedicated interrupt lines or additional GPIO
Sequential read modeReduces command overhead when reading contiguous configuration blocks - improves throughput
Auto-ERAL before WRALGuarantees clean memory state before bulk write; prevents partial-write corruption in power-loss scenarios

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ar serial EEPROM applications.

Alternative PartTechnical DifferenceApplication DifferenceSelection Advice
93LC76B-I/PSame 512×16-bit organization, identical timing and instruction set; PDIP-8 package instead of SOIC-8Through-hole assembly only; larger footprint; no surface-mount compatibilitySelect for legacy through-hole production or prototyping with breadboard-friendly leads
AT25128B-MAHL-T128 Kbit SPI EEPROM (8K×16), 2.5–5.5 V, but uses 4-wire SPI interface (not Microwire)Requires SPI master peripheral; incompatible instruction set and clocking protocolChoose only if migrating to SPI infrastructure; not drop-in replaceable due to interface mismatch

Compared with 93LC76B-I/P, the 93LC76BT-I/SN offers identical functionality in a space-saving SOIC-8 package ideal for high-density PCBs; versus AT25128B-MAHL-T, it retains Microwire compatibility for legacy 3-wire designs but trades capacity for pinout and protocol continuity.

FAQ

What is the memory organization of the 93LC76BT-I/SN?

The 93LC76BT-I/SN is a fixed 512 × 16-bit (8 Kbit) EEPROM - the 'B' suffix confirms 16-bit word organization without ORG pin dependency. Unlike 'C' variants, it does not support runtime word-size switching, simplifying hardware design and eliminating external ORG pull-up/pull-down requirements. This configuration is optimized for efficient storage of 16-bit configuration registers or calibration words.

Does the 93LC76BT-I/SN have Program Enable (PE) or ORG pins?

No, the 93LC76BT-I/SN does not include PE or ORG pins. As a 'B'-suffix device in the 93LC76 family, it implements fixed 16-bit organization and always enables write functionality - no external PE signal is required or supported. Pins 6 and 7 in the SOIC-8 package are No Connect (NC), confirmed by Microchip's Pin Function Table and Package Types diagram in DS21796M.

What is the maximum clock frequency supported by the 93LC76BT-I/SN?

The 93LC76BT-I/SN supports up to 3 MHz clock frequency when VCC is 4.5 V to 5.5 V, 2 MHz at 2.5 V to 4.5 V, and 1 MHz at 1.8 V to 2.5 V. Since the 93LC76BT-I/SN operates within 2.5–5.5 V, its practical maximum is 3 MHz (at ≥4.5 V) or 2 MHz (at 2.5–4.5 V), as specified in Table 1-2 AC Characteristics. This allows rapid configuration reads in time-constrained boot sequences.

How does the Ready/Busy status work on the 93LC76BT-I/SN?

The 93LC76BT-I/SN asserts Ready/Busy status on the DO pin during erase and write operations: DO = low indicates programming in progress; DO = high means operation complete. To sample status, CS must be brought high for ≥250 ns after TCSL, then DO sampled on CLK rising edges. After completion, issuing a Start bit followed by CS low clears the status flag - a hardware-managed handshake requiring no additional control lines.

Can the 93LC76BT-I/SN perform bulk erase or write operations?

Yes, the 93LC76BT-I/SN supports both Erase All (ERAL) and Write All (WRAL) instructions. ERAL erases the full 512-word array in ≤6 ms (at VCC ≥4.5 V); WRAL writes identical 16-bit data to all locations in ≤15 ms, and automatically executes ERAL first. Both require VCC ≥4.5 V and prior execution of EWEN - enabling robust factory initialization or field recovery without per-address command overhead.
